Maximizing Efficiency When Loading Your Dumpster

Efficient dumpster loading helps save time and effort. Salty Dog Trash suggests arranging heavier objects at the bottom and balancing the load. This approach creates space for additional waste and ensures stability. Careful loading improves handling and pickup efficiency.

Organizing your waste before disposal further improves efficiency. Salty Dog Trash suggests separating recyclables from general trash whenever possible. Sorting waste beforehand ensures maximum space utilization and smoother cleanup. Advanced planning creates a seamless disposal process and enhances project flow.
